Women’s basketball opens season in New York

Arizona women’s basketball will open the season this weekend in the Iona Tip-off Tournament.

The Wildcats will face Iona this Friday at 4:30 p.m. Arizona time in front of the Gaels’ home fans in New Rochelle, N.Y. It will stream on Pac-12.com.

The Gaels will be Arizona’s second opponent of the year, as the Wildcats beat Fort Lewis College 80-65 on Nov. 2 in Tucson in an exhibition. Junior guard Candice Warthen and freshman forward LaBrittney Jones led Arizona to victory over Fort Lewis with a combined 47 points, 13 rebounds and 8 steals.

Iona is led by junior guard Damika Martinez, who averaged 18.1 points per game last season, and sophomore forward Joy Adams, who averaged 10.7 rebounds per game last season. Arizona will be Iona’s first opponent of the 2013-14 season.

Arizona head coach Niya Butts said she is looking for a better defensive showing from her team as the season starts.

“We’ve got to get better defensively,” Butts said. “As a coach, you always want more, and I want more for our team. … Good enough is not good enough in our book; we don’t get complacent.”

The Iona Tip-off Tournament consists of four teams playing a total of four games. Michigan faces off with Bowling Green in the first game of a double-header on Friday. Arizona and Iona make up the second half of that double-header.

The tournament concludes on Saturday, as Arizona will face either Bowling Green or Michigan in the first game of a double-header at 11 a.m. Arizona time. The game will stream on Pac-12.com. In the second game of the double-header, Iona will square off against whichever team doesn’t play Arizona in the first game.
